在学习编程时,你是否曾遇到过这样一个函数——`system("pause")`?它常出现在C/C++代码中,用于暂停程序运行,等待用户按键后退出。虽然这个函数本身并不复杂,但它却是编程初学者了解系统交互的重要一环。📍
首先,`system("pause")`通常位于程序最后,目的是为了让终端窗口在执行结束后不立即关闭,方便开发者查看输出结果或调试信息。例如,当你完成一段代码测试后,按下任意键即可继续下一步操作。🎯
不过需要注意的是,`system()` 函数依赖于操作系统,因此跨平台兼容性较差,建议仅在开发阶段使用。此外,为提高代码安全性,可以考虑用更现代的方法替代,比如使用 `getchar()` 或 `cin.get()` 等方法实现类似功能。📖
总之,`system("pause")` 是个简单但实用的小工具,适合新手快速上手调试代码!🌟